REFLECTIVE WRITING
I feel like I have learned so much just from working on project 2. For instance, I learned how to use layers to create a double exposure effect and use the adjustment layers to alter the colors and vibe of an image or object. My knowledge around Photoshop is still minimal, but I feel like attending tutorial classes, watch Photoshop tips, and listening to Mr. Fauzi's lecture is still easy to follow, at least for now.
Project 2 is a little bit different from project 1 in various aspects. First of all, in project 2 we were given more creative freedom on the tasks, which means we can express ourselves more. While project 1 leaned more into the basics of Photoshop and compositioning in general, project 2 teaches us how to create an artistic compositions using Photoshop.
In conclusion, I have became more familiar with the usage of Photoshop, especially when creating posters. By experimenting with some features and follow the videos from Mr. Fauzi's tutorial, I have learned new features I have never used before and overall, this project has improved my creativity.
